G6Cad

Im not sure what exactly you mean, but when you create an article, you can choose it to show as a single page, with or without the header, footer, sidebars etc and also name the page to what you want.
You can also make your own html pages and choose to import them to tp in the article settings, also this with the options to show headers etc
This ONLY apply to TP v1 beta3 and not older versions.
